Shopify is a home name in the e-commerce industry, delighting in prevalent recognition as the leading software application supplier worldwide. Founded in 2006 by entrepreneur Tobias Lütke, the company was substantiated of a personal battle to develop an online shop for snowboarding equipment. Figured out to streamline the process, Lütke moved his focus from building an online store to supplying superior tools for sellers looking to establish their own e-commerce platforms.
‘s e-commerce software application has delighted in paralleled development and amassed millions of consumers across the world. By 2016, the company had almost $400 million in annual profits, which figure blew up to $4.6 billion by 2021 after the Covid pandemic stimulated an online retail boom.
forayed into point-of-sale systems in 2017 by releasing a Bluetooth-enabled debit and credit card reader for brick-and-mortar shops. Ever since, it has developed more items and turned them into a significant source of income. The company is based in Ottawa, Canada.

e-commerce strategies:
$ 29 for Standard when billed each year (or $39 when paid monthly).
$ 79 for regular when billed annually (or $105 when paid monthly).
$ 299 for Advanced when billed every year (or $399 when paid monthly).
Custom rates for Shopify Plus.
All e-commerce plans included POS Lite for selling in-person. Upgrading to Pro for brick-and-mortar businesses costs an additional $89 per location.
‘s alternative options for generally selling in-person:
$ 5 for Beginner strategy, that includes one Lite area.
$ 79 (when billed yearly) for Retail strategy, or $89 when paid monthly; includes one Pro location.

The Go is an all-in-one terminal that consists of a card reader and barcode scanner. You can utilize the scanner to immediately find the cost of a product and the card reader to receive the cash from the client. This gadget accepts tap, chip, and swipe payments. It has a 5.5-inch high-definition display and a long battery life to guarantee you can utilize it for an entire company day after a full charge.
The smaller sized card reader lets you accept tap and chip payments from customers but not swipe. It links wirelessly to a tablet or by means of Bluetooth to a mobile phone. It is compact and simple to manage, suggesting it is ideal for services that run on the go, e.g., farmer’s markets.
Shopify Payments
offers a payments processing option that lets you charge cash to all significant debit and charge card. Your customers can place their cards, tap them, or swipe them depending upon the type of hardware you chose. There’s likewise Tap to Pay, which lets you accept payments on your iPhone with no additional hardware. The rates is transparent– between 2.4% and 2.7% on each effective transaction– with no covert fees or setup costs.
